00:00US President Donald Trump says imports from India will now face a 25% tariff ahead of
00:06the August 1st deadline.
00:08Trump also says that tariff's deadline will not be extended and has signaled dozens of
00:12other countries that will face a new baseline tariff level of as much as 20%.
00:17India is one of the top sources of imports for American consumers and companies with
00:23nearly US$90 billion of goods flowing in from India last year.
00:27Total bilateral goods trade reached US$129 billion in 2024, with India recording a surplus
00:35of nearly US$46 billion.
00:39The announcement comes ahead of a Friday deadline for countries to negotiate new trade terms
00:43that Trump also said on Wednesday stands strong and will not be extended.
